NOT LOOKING FOR A DEVELOPER
Skilss as below: Strong expertise in managing and administering the Ab Initio platform — including installation, configuration, upgrade, and ongoing support, with a focus on stability and performance (not development of graphs or ETL). Solid experience in automation using Python or Ansible — specifically for infrastructure or platform management tasks such as deployments, monitoring, and maintenance scripting. Hands-on experience working with Red Hat Linux environments — with comfort in performing administrative tasks and troubleshooting issues on enterprise-grade Linux systems. Familiarity with Google Cloud Platform (GCP) — understanding how Ab Initio or similar platforms operate in cloud environments and ability to manage or migrate services in a GCP context. Strong consultative and communication skills — able to partner strategically with internal stakeholders, understand business priorities, and advise on complex platform engineering challenges. Broad knowledge of software engineering processes — with at least 5 years of experience in software/platform engineering roles, and an understanding of compliance, risk, and governance in a highly regulated financial institution.
